Sans Superellipse Upri 5 is a very bold, very wide, low contrast, upright, normal x-height font visually similar to 'Eurostile Next' and 'Eurostile Next Paneuropean' by Linotype and 'Verbatim' by Monotype (names referenced only for comparison).

A heavy, squared sans with broadly rounded corners and superellipse-like bowls that read as softened rectangles rather than true circles. Strokes are monolinear with minimal modulation, and counters are large and clean for a dense, high-impact texture. Uppercase forms are wide and stable, with flat terminals and generous radii at joins; the lowercase follows the same geometric logic with single-storey a and g, a compact t, and short, sturdy extenders. Figures are equally robust and open, matching the letterforms’ squared geometry for consistent headline color.

Best suited to large sizes where its thick strokes and rounded-square construction can carry visual identity: headlines, posters, signage, packaging, and bold brand marks. It also performs well for logos and short UI labels that need strong presence and quick recognition.

The overall tone is confident and forceful, with a contemporary, engineered feel. Rounded-square curves keep it friendly enough for consumer-facing work, while the mass and geometry suggest strength, speed, and modern utility.

Designed to deliver maximum impact with a geometric, rounded-rect form language, balancing toughness with approachability. The consistent stroke weight and squared curves aim for strong legibility and a distinctive, modern silhouette in display applications.

Round letters like O/C/G emphasize squarish curves, giving the face a distinctive “soft block” silhouette. Diagonals (K, V, W, X, Y) are thick and assertive, contributing to a punchy rhythm in all-caps settings and short lines of text.
